#include <stdlib.h> //
#include <stdio.h>
#include<conio.h>
#include <time.h> //
int main(void)
{
int i;
int r;
int j;
int num[255];
for(i=0;i<255;i++)
num[i]=i+1;
srand(time(NULL));
printf("Ten random numbers from 0 to 255\n\n");
for(i=0; i<255; i++)
{
r=rand()%(255-i);
printf("%d\t",num[r]);
for(j=r;j<255;j++)
num[j]=num[j+1];
}
return 0;
}
面试题:实现在一个长度为255的数组,为数组中每一项填入0-255之间的数并且保证不重复
最新推荐文章于 2022-05-25 11:38:31 发布